Been a long time DL1 Mk2 user and for last 4 years also a Dash 2
Had no real problems , most analogue inputs via DL1 , only fuel pressure on Dash 2 analogue input
But contemplating upgrading to a DL1 Sport and using V10 and not v8.5
However this will relegate all my RUN's from 2011 onwards , useless. Can V8.5 read DL1 Sport RUN files ?

I have sent an email to support/sales re a problem experienced on Saturday with my DL1 Mk2 - Dash 2 combo
After uneventful race 1 ( logger and Dash performing as it should) in race 2 , start of lap 2 ( just after start /finish line ) the low oil pressure alarm ( set as alarm 2 ) came on , I immediately coasted to a safe halt.
Afterwards , I analysed the log file . No low oil pressure indicated on graphs and max /min summary stats. Pressure graph line very similar to final lap, race 1 when slowing to coast after start/finish line -
I have not changed the Dash 2 config at all, alarm settings the same , voltage drop to below 2,4bar in last 15 meters before dead stop and engine cut - lowest OP indicated on summary stats 0.9bar only at switch off or

Could this be a faulty serial cable or connection on either logger or Dash 2 connection . No other issues with Dash and logger indicates no problem with sensor
